WILLIAMSPORT, Pa. – All nine players were a part of the scoring as the Lycoming College men's tennis team posted a 7-2 non-conference win over Penn College on Saturday, Sept. 30, at Brandon Park.
Â
Lycoming improved to 2-1 overall as it won its first game over Penn College since 2019.

Senior
Connor Albaugh (Montoursville, Pa./Loyalsock Township) was the lone Warrior to win both in singles and doubles action, as he notched an 8-6 win with partner, senior
Luke Leach (Middlebury Center, Pa./Wellsboro Area), over Alexander Norris and Matt Williams at No. 1 doubles and also added a 7-5, 3-6, 10-7 win at No. 3 singles.
Â
Sophomore
Josh Neidert (Reading, Pa./Oley Valley) and sophomore
Domanick Young (Montoursville, Pa./Montoursville Area) added an 8-6 win over Will Long and Hunter Noksey at No. 2 doubles and first-year
Connor Cornelius (Linden, Pa./Jersey Shore) and junior
Mohamed Ebeid (Cairo, Egypt/Egyptian British International School) added an 8-3 win over Stuart Dare and Cruz Nagle at No. 3.
Â
In singles play, junior
Matt Baldridge (Damascus, Md./Damascus) clinched the fifth point with a 6-1, 6-0 win over Long at No. 4, junior
Brian Hulsey (Annapolis, Md./Annapolis Area Christian) added a 6-2, 6-2 win over Nagle at No. 5, and senior
Dominick Phillip (Nazareth, Pa./Nazareth Area) added a 6-7 (4), 6-3, 10-6, win over Dare at No. 6.
